In the Adriatic region, countries such as Italy, Croatia, Greece, and Albania offer a unique blend of Mediterranean and Balkan flavors. seafood plays a prominent role in Adriatic cuisine, with dishes like grilled fish, octopus salad, and seafood risotto being popular choices among locals and tourists alike. Olive oil, fresh herbs, and locally sourced vegetables also feature heavily in Adriatic dishes, adding a burst of color and flavor to every meal. From Italian pasta dishes to Greek mezes and Albanian stews, the Adriatic region offers a tantalizing culinary journey for food enthusiasts. In contrast, Chinese cuisine is renowned for its bold flavors, diverse ingredients, and intricate cooking techniques. With a history spanning thousands of years, Chinese food encompasses a wide range of regional specialties, from the fiery spices of Sichuan cuisine to the delicate flavors of Cantonese dim sum. Staples like rice, noodles, and tofu form the backbone of Chinese cooking, while ingredients like ginger, garlic, soy sauce, and vinegar add depth and complexity to dishes. Whether you're enjoying a bowl of steaming hot noodles in Beijing or savoring a plate of crispy Peking duck in Shanghai, Chinese cuisine offers a sensory experience like no other. Finally, ancient civilizations such as the Egyptians, Mesopotamians, Greeks, and Romans laid the foundation for many modern culinary practices and traditions. From the use of herbs and spices for flavoring food to the invention of advanced cooking techniques and utensils, ancient civilizations played a pivotal role in shaping the way we eat today. Staple foods like bread, wine, olive oil, and honey were common in ancient diets, while extravagant feasts and banquets were held to honor gods, celebrate victories, and mark important occasions. By studying the food habits of ancient civilizations, we can gain valuable insights into their daily lives, social structures, and cultural practices.
